How much do warehousing associate jobs pay per hour?

As of Jul 15, 2026, the average hourly pay for warehousing associate in Spring, TX is $13.72,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$12.84 and $14.13 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are some common challenges Warehousing Associates face, and how can they be addressed?

Warehousing Associates often encounter challenges like handling high volumes of inventory, meeting tight deadlines during peak seasons, and maintaining accuracy in order fulfillment. Adopting strong organizational habits, leveraging warehouse management systems, and practicing effective communication with team members can help overcome these challenges. Many warehouses also provide ongoing safety training and support, ensuring associates can work efficiently and safely even during busy periods.

What are Warehousing Associates?

Warehousing Associates are professionals responsible for handling, organizing, and managing goods within a warehouse setting. Their duties often include receiving shipments, inspecting products, operating warehouse equipment, maintaining inventory records, and preparing orders for shipment. They play a key role in ensuring that products are stored safely, efficiently retrieved, and shipped accurately to customers or other businesses. Attention to detail and the ability to work in a fast-paced environment are essential skills for this role.

What is the difference between Warehousing Associate vs Forklift Operator?

AspectWarehousing AssociateForklift Operator
CredentialsHigh school diploma or equivalent; some roles may require certificationHigh school diploma; forklift certification required
Work EnvironmentWarehouses, distribution centers, storage facilitiesWarehouses, loading docks, manufacturing plants
Job DutiesPicking, packing, inventory management, general warehouse tasksOperating forklifts, moving heavy materials, loading/unloading
Industry UsageCommon across retail, logistics, manufacturingSpecific to logistics, shipping, manufacturing

While both roles are essential in warehouse operations, Warehousing Associates focus on general tasks like inventory and packing, whereas Forklift Operators specialize in operating forklifts to move heavy items. What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Warehousing Associate,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Warehousing Associate, you need basic math skills, attention to detail, physical stamina, and typically a high school diploma or equivalent. Familiarity with warehouse management systems (WMS), barcode scanners, and forklifts—often requiring certification—is important for daily tasks. Reliability, teamwork, and effective communication make candidates stand out in this role. These skills and qualities ensure accurate inventory handling, workplace safety, and efficient warehouse operations.
